Technological Innovations Shaping the Future of Slot Gaming

From the advent of high-quality graphics to the integration of gamification elements, technological progress has consistently redefined what online slots can offer. Recent innovations include:

  • Blockchain and Cryptocurrency Integration: Enhanced transparency and security attract a new demographic of players who value decentralised transactions.
  • Mobile-Optimised Gaming: With over 75% of gaming sessions now occurring on smartphones, developers prioritize mobile-friendly interfaces and responsive designs.
  • Advanced Random Number Generators (RNGs): Improvements in RNG algorithms ensure fairness and unpredictability, building player trust.
  • Branded and Licensed Content: Collaborations with popular media franchises have expanded thematic variety and player engagement.

Data and Industry Insights on Player Engagement

According to recent reports by industry analysts, the global online gambling market is projected to reach $127.3 billion by 2028, with online slots comprising approximately 70% of total revenues. Player retention models emphasize the importance of rewarding variances—which include features like free spins, multipliers, and bonus rounds—to foster long-term engagement.

Furthermore, advanced analytics indicate that personalized experiences—tailored through data-driven insights—are correlated with higher player satisfaction and lifetime value. Regulatory Landscape and Its Impact on Innovation

The industry’s rapid growth has prompted governments and regulators to implement more stringent frameworks to combat problem gambling, money laundering, and fraud. Notably, the UK’s Gambling Commission enforces comprehensive standards, including rigorous testing of RNGs and fairness claims. Balancing Innovation with Responsible Gaming

As the industry expands, there is an increasing emphasis on responsible gaming initiatives. Techniques include self-exclusion tools, real-time monitoring, and educational campaigns.
